Chemoreception in crocodiles is particularly interesting simply because they hunt in both equally terrestrial and aquatic environment. Crocodiles have only one olfactory chamber plus the vomeronasal organ is absent while in the Older people[seventy seven] indicating all olfactory notion is limited to the olfactory system. Behavioural and olfactometer experiments point out that crocodiles detect both of those air-borne and drinking water-soluble chemicals and use their olfactory method for looking.

The term "crocodile tears" (and equivalents in other languages) refers to your false, insincere Screen of emotion, for instance a hypocrite crying bogus tears of grief. It truly is derived from an historic anecdote that crocodiles weep as a way to entice their prey, or which they cry for the victims They're ingesting, first advised in the Bibliotheca by Photios I of Constantinople.

At time of hatching, the young get started contacting inside the eggs. They have an egg-tooth within the suggestion of their snouts, which is formulated from your skin, and that assists them pierce out in the shell. Hearing the phone calls, the female ordinarily excavates the nest and from time to time takes the unhatched eggs in her mouth, slowly and gradually rolling the eggs that can help the method. The youthful is usually carried on the h2o from the mouth. She would then introduce her hatchlings on the drinking water as well as feed them.
